2014 Journal Released The Society March 14, 2014 From the Society 7 Comments We are proud to announce the publication of The Society of Classical Poets’ 2014 Journal! The best poetry of the last year has culminated in this publication. Poets include competition winners Bruce Dale Wise, Damian Robin, Reid McGrath, Betsy M. Hughes, Michael Curtis, Gloria Li, and Leland James. Other featured poets and essayists include Robert Woods, Jim Dunlap, Khalid Mukhtar, Bronwen Hudson, Rama Devi, Alan Nordstrom, Don Shook, Michael Rovner, Andrew Gelinas, Douglas Thornton, and Clinton Van Inman. Painting description from Falunart.org: Countless many of China’s Falun Gong, such as the young woman depicted here, have been rendered homeless and destitute as a result of relentless persecution by China’s communist authorities. Held closely is the central book of Falun Gong’s teachings, Zhuan Falun, suggesting both its place in the heart and the holding fast to principle; for refusing to recant their beliefs, many in China face torture. Since 1999, millions of Falun Gong adherents have thus been put at risk. The angelic presence here suggests a sense of higher support and meaning in the woman’s life.
